Bryan has worked on challenging and noteworthy cases throughout his career, representing injured people and their families against big corporations and the government.  He has successfully settled or tried cases involving unsafe railroad crossings, injuries to children, civil rights, wrongful death or catastrophic injury, workplace accidents, products liability, and medical malpractice.. Bryan Ulmer was born in Minnesota and raised in Newcastle, Wyoming.  He received a degree in business administration from the University of Wyoming.  He earned his law degree from the University of Wyoming College of Law, graduating with honor, ranked first in his law school class.  After law school Bryan worked as an associate lawyer with The Spence Law Firm.  He has been a partner in the firm since 2000.  Bryan lives in Jackson, Wyoming, with his wife, Vonde, and their three children.
